Transaction 3c810e102bac431d4f9390c69dd817fce8fbc9421aa8d88fad1c9f6423ee0d02
1 Input
1 Output
-
3c810e102bac431d4f9390c69dd817fce8fbc9421aa8d88fad1c9f6423ee0d02:0
- value
- 2309325
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ccbf3a60085374aa0531d89cb35effa72246f51e
- address
- bc1qejln5cqg2d625pf3mzwtxhhl5u3ydag7fsy9ug